DigiRail IoT Ethernet & WiFi
The smart gateway
The DigiRail IoT is a smart gateway specifically designed to wirelessly connect sensors, transducers, and actuators to local systems or cloud platforms. It is an effective solution for industrial automation and IoT projects, as well as for building automation. Thanks to Wi-Fi or Ethernet connectivity and support for common protocols such as MQTT and Modbus TCP/RTU, it ensures secure and stable communication with networks, computers, and mobile devices, as well as various cloud platforms. The DigiRail IoT features six digital inputs, two analog inputs, and two digital outputs; an RS485 interface; a USB interface; a communication interface for Wi-Fi or Ethernet; and is also compatible with the leading cloud platforms on the market. Furthermore, it can be integrated into MES, SCADA, and ERP systems.
Thanks to the NXperience software, DigiRail IoT enables quick and easy configuration. It also supports NXperience Trust, which ensures compliance with standards such as FDA CFR 21 Part 11—ideal for industries such as the pharmaceutical and food sectors.
The key advantage lies in the versatility of its integration: In addition to integration with local systems, it also enables connection to clouds such as Google Cloud, Microsoft Azure, Amazon AWS, and the NOVUS Cloud. This facilitates remote monitoring, alerting, and decision-making based on real-time data.
Thanks to the analog inputs (0–5 V, 0–10 V, 0–20 mA, and 4–20 mA), nearly all B+B transmitters are compatible with the DigiRail IoT Gateway, such as our popular GLT outdoor sensors, our pendulum sensors, or our pressure transmitters.
This way, your measurement data is sent directly to the cloud or your local control system.
Key Benefits
- Compatible with a wide range of B+B products
- Fast wireless integration into local systems or cloud solutions
- Communication via MQTT, Modbus TCP, and RS485 (Modbus RTU)
- Wi-Fi connectivity for various infrastructures
- Compliant with regulatory requirements and data validation
- SCADA and IoT systems: reading, publishing, and controlling critical variables
- Ideal for applications in automation, energy, building automation, and Industry 4.0
